Output 2ac8885572862ce527623077f81cd522013055509484f6fc79f0ee31f203a10a:21

value
30018
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afe53635a1822487b4470e1035e4d85c7216afa8 OP_EQUAL
address
3Hj4m2Txr3ioZQoJW87HdWCbKqVRmwUepC
transaction
2ac8885572862ce527623077f81cd522013055509484f6fc79f0ee31f203a10a
confirmations
225026
spent
true